I had 3 boys (they are now 22, 20 and 18), so I do know how hard it is to get them gifts. I also donated time to a charity that gave out gifts at Christmas. It was the older kids that were harder to purchase for. The gifts my kids thought were the coolest (got their approval for giving) were when we took a wallet and put a gift certificate/gift card in it. That way, they were able to pick out what they really wanted. If they did have computer or game console, they were able to purchase music/games or purchase batters that they didn't get. Putting it in the wallet somehow made it a little more complete than just a gift card. Best of luck! I am sure you will find the perfect gift ... what a wonderful season this is.
